Re: [examples-dev] Move to Eclipse Labs?

I'm not opposed to this but do think there is some value in being at eclipse.org proper.  Many people like to get the examples and build on them. Being at Eclipse means that the examples that people grab and use have a sounder IP footing.  Certainly as a producer I'd be happy to have fewer IP entanglements but the examples are there for consumers so it ought to be their viewpoint that drives things.

On 2010-09-07, at 3:26 PM, Wayne Beaton wrote:

> Hey Eclipse Examples committers...
> 
> Just a thought... Should we consider moving the Examples project to
> Eclipse Labs. I think it's a good fit.
> 
> * I'm not sure that the Examples really benefit from the Eclipse IP Process;
> * We've been doing a pretty poor job of community building; and
> * Our laissez-faire approach to examples development doesn't align that
> well with the EDP.
> 
> We may be able to work out a way to keep the /examples URL with a
> redirect to either the wiki or somewhere in Eclipse Labs itself. I'll
> have to explore this option.
> 
> Again, this is just a thought at this point. Your input is appreciated.
